Specific classes

Type-access

Command

Description – (Specific class) otherwise generic

Method- protected

InterpretConnection

Interprets the connection string provided when declaring a load connection type (wye/delta). –(TLoad, TGenerator, TPVSystem, TStorage)

Method- protected

SetNcondsForConnection

Sets the number of conductors for the load depending on the connection type. –(TLoad, TIndMach012, TGenerator, TPVSystem, TStorage)

Property- protected

MakeLike

Copy the properties from another element within the same class.

Method- protected

DefineProperties

Add Properties of this class to for this object. It also initializes the more generic class properties.

Method- public

Edit

Overrides the method at the more generic class definition, it implements the routine for editing the properties of the element when declared/edit.

Method- public

Init

Overrides the method at the more generic class definition, it implements the routine for initializing the properties of the element when declared/edit.

Method- public

NewObject

Overrides the method at the more generic class definition, it implements the routine for adding a new object to the list of elements within the active class.

Method- private

IsourceSetBus1

Sets the name and terminals for bus 1 of this element. – (TISource)

Method- private

VsourceSetBus1

Sets the name and terminals for bus 1 of this element. –(TVSource)

Method- protected

GICLineSetBus1

Sets the name and terminals for bus 1 of this element. –(TGICLine)

Method- public

ResetRegistersAll

Resets the registers (Local energy meter) for this element. – (TGenerator, YPVSystem)

Method- public

SampleAll

Force all registers (local energy meter) for this element take a sample. – (TGenerator)

Method- public

UpdateAll

Intended to update all enabled energy system levels, not implemented to date for TPVSystem. – (TPVSystem, TStorage)

Method- private

VscSetBus1

Sets the name and terminals for bus 1 of this element. – (TVSConveter)
